This Dharma Talk was recorded on the 29th of October 2023 in Lower Hamlet, Plum Village (France). It is the second talk of the Rains’ Retreat 2023 Sunday Talk series.

0:00: 🌟 The video discusses the Festival of Stars and the tradition of remembering ancestors.

  • 0:00: The Festival of Stars meditation hall is full of shining faces, symbolizing mindfulness energy.
  • 0:38: The weekend is dedicated to remembering the meditation patriarch and ancestors, with a tradition of offering flowers at cemeteries.
  • 1:50: The community remembers and expresses gratitude to the land ancestors by placing flowers on their tombs.
